Charles H. Gatwood, Past President and CEO of Gatwood Crane Service, passed away on June 17, 2019. He was born in Pollard, Alabama on June 28, 1932.
After High School, he enlisted in the U.S. Army and became a member of the 82nd Airborne Division at Fort Bragg, N.C. Charles “Chuck” was a member of the Masonic Lodge #890. Along with his wife Julie, he enjoyed many years of travel, spending time at his second home in Sarasota, Fla., and spending time with family and friends.
